Y in the World!!

There's always been lots of talk about the crappy ypipe on the Superduty's but until you see it and hold it... you don't realize how small the restrictions are..1 1/2" if not less.

Getting ready for another RV event so snapped some pics of stock pipe 00-04 model SD that ford used on 5.4L and 6.8L engines. And once you hold the stock ypipe in your hand and look through it , you think to yourself like What??

Using Bernoulli's laws, that small run of restriction does almost nothing to peak flow, except accelerate the exhaust pulses into the larger pipe.

However, I can personally say, getting rid of them DID help low-end throttle response. A lot.

It did nothing (noticable) to high-end power.

Would love to see dyno runs of before and after

As I understand it, these COULD technically be illegal in CA.
In the next breath, I will say I have NEVER heard of anyone getting called on them, and many of us run them. Whether that is because they've never been noticed, or just a case of inspectors noticing and not caring, I don't know.

CARB has basically said that "anything" that "could" affect emissions must be tested, proved, and certifed (aka paid for!) not to effect emissions.
Any changes to an exhaust system "could" effect emissions. So an inspector with a grudge, a boat payment, or just an unthinking bureaucrat could raise a flag. But most have enough knowledge and experience to know a change like this wouldn't affect emissions to any noticeable degree and will ignore it. Kinda like aftermarket mufflers.

If I ever did get called on it, I would just install a CARB approved header system.

In my experience you get flutter unless you install some sort of headers to get rid of the stock manifolds. The poorly designed stock manifolds are the reason Ford even needed to come up with the later necked down y-pipe. At least thats the conclusion I came up with after fooling with a couple V10 trucks.
